## Configuration

The `shrinkray` CLI reads settings from a `.env` file in the working directory. `SHRINKRAY_MAX_WIDTH` and `SHRINKRAY_QUALITY` control output dimensions and JPEG quality; defaults are 1920 and 82. Batch jobs parallelize across `SHRINKRAY_WORKERS` processes — keep this at or below physical core count. Resized assets upload to the Cobblemist bucket when `SHRINKRAY_UPLOAD=1`. Uploads authenticate with an access key, which should appear on the next line of the file.

secret setting of bagag-kajof: RELAY_SECRET8=d9a517d5

Alert: NightLoom Backfill Scheduler — Missed Window. The NightLoom scheduler failed to enqueue one or more nightly backfill jobs before the cutoff at 02:00 site time. Plugin authors should note that registered backfill hooks will not fire retroactively; affected partitions must be requeued manually via the replay API. Verify that your plugin's manifest declares a retry policy before requeuing. Full triage steps are documented on the internal page below.

wiki page, kahog-hahig: https://vault.zemvargrid.internal/display/deploy/repo/settings/merge_requests/job/settings/6f3b933774dbc5320a4daa18

## Quillpress Spooler — Plugin Onboarding

Quillpress is our printer-spooler microservice. Plugins receive render jobs over the queue, return PDF or ZPL, nothing else. Rules: idempotent handlers, 30s timeout, no disk writes outside the scratch volume. Failures go to the dead-letter queue; don't retry yourself. Sandbox credentials come from the Marrowfield portal. The sandbox signing bundle is encrypted; decrypt it with the passphrase below.

vault phrase of kaduf-baweg = norael-julox-raleth-wenok-eliir-ulamir-ulair-norwyn-rusion

Nice work on the Wanderhall audio-guide streaming module — the gapless transitions between exhibit tracks are a real improvement. One concern: the prefetch logic assumes visitors walk galleries in order, but our beacon data from the Alderwick pilot shows lots of backtracking. Please make the prefetch window symmetric around the current exhibit rather than forward-only, and keep eviction LRU-based so memory stays bounded on older devices. The buffer and prefetch constants the team agreed on are below.

tuning table, kawep-tawif:
CAPS = {
    "olidor": 80,
    "belion": 7,
    "quenys": 225,
    "druox": 839,
    "fraath": 482,
}